Key Specifications
| Item | Specification |
|---|---|
| Standard | API Spec 5CT (PSL1 / PSL2) |
| Manufacturing process | Electric Resistance Welding (ERW), full-body normalized |
| OD range | 4-1/2" to 13-3/8" (114.3 mm – 339.7 mm) |
| Wall thickness | 5.21 mm – 12.7 mm (varies by weight class) |
| Length | 6m 12m , Range 3 on request |
| End finish | Plain end, threaded (STC / LTC / BTC) per API 5B |
| Testing | Full-length hydrostatic test, weld seam UT/EMI inspection, dimensional check |
| Coating | Bare, varnish, or anti-rust oil; API monogram available |
Why Choose ERW for Casing Applications
- Cost efficiency - ERW casing typically runs 10–20% lower in cost than seamless casing of the same grade and size, since it is produced from flat-rolled coil rather than a solid billet.
- Consistent wall thickness - the cold-forming process from coil produces tighter, more uniform wall tolerances than the piercing process used for seamless pipe.
- Adequate strength for shallow-to-medium wells - grades H40 through N80-1 comfortably cover surface casing, intermediate casing, and low-pressure onshore production strings.
- Fast lead time - coil-fed ERW lines run continuously, so standard sizes are typically more readily available than seamless equivalents.
Where ERW Casing Is (and Isn't) the Right Choice
Good fit:
- Onshore, low-to-moderate pressure wells
- Surface and intermediate casing strings
- Water wells and shallow gas wells
- Budget-sensitive projects specifying H40/J55/K55/N80
Not recommended:
- Sour service (H2S-containing) wells requiring NACE MR0175 compliance
- High-collapse-pressure deepwater or HPHT wells
- Any application specifying grades above N80-1/L80-1, since API 5CT does not certify these as ERW
Frequently Asked Questions (FAQ)
Q: Is ERW casing pipe as strong as seamless casing?
A: For the grades API 5CT permits in ERW form (H40–N80-1), a properly welded and normalized ERW pipe meets the same minimum yield and tensile strength requirements as seamless pipe of the same grade. The difference is that API 5CT does not certify ERW manufacture for higher grades or sour-service applications, so "strength" needs to be considered alongside "certified grade range," not just seam type.
Q: Can ERW casing be used in sour (H2S) wells?
A: Generally no. Sour service typically requires NACE MR0175-compliant material and PSL2/PSL3 certification, which API 5CT reserves for seamless casing in the higher grades (L80 13Cr, C90, C95, T95, etc.). Standard ERW casing is not certified for sour service.
Q: What is the difference between PSL1 and PSL2 for ERW casing?
A: PSL1 is the base testing level under API 5CT - dimensional, tensile, and hydrostatic testing. PSL2 adds restricted carbon equivalent limits, mandatory Charpy V-notch impact testing, and hydrostatic testing to a higher pressure, giving better assurance for wells with higher pressure or lower operating temperatures.
Q: How long does ERW casing typically last in service?
A: Service life depends on corrosivity of the well fluids, operating pressure, and coating/cementing quality rather than the pipe itself, but properly specified and cemented ERW casing in non-sour onshore wells commonly remains in service for 15–25+ years.
